Snacks, Starters, and Nibbles - Cooling Cucumber Dip – or Tzatziki if you’re Greek!
By Keith Bradbury, FROM ALFREDO'S WITH LOVE...
Coarsely grate the cucumber into a dish – some folk peel it first but I don’t bother
- 1 small cucumber
- 300 ml Greek yoghurt
- 1 garlic clove crushed
- 1 tbsp of chopped fresh mint
- Salt and pepper

Tzatziki
By rob
Dip that can also be used as a starter with pitta bread
- 1/2 cucumber
- 225g Greek style yoghurt
- 1tbsp olive oil
- 2tsp fresh lemon juice
- 2tbsp fresh chopped dill
- 1tbsp fresh chopped mint
- 1 garlic clove
